#d53de3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d53de3 is composed of 83.5% red, 23.9%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.2%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 294.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 56.5%. #d53de3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aff with #ab00c7.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d53de3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d53de3 has RGB values of R:213, G:61,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 13975011.

Shades and Tints of #d53de3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020c is the darkest color, while #fefafe is the lightest one.
